We've done both Narcooossee's and California Grill's brunch. While Narcoossee's was good, I think it's totally worth paying the extra $11 for Cali Grill. The live jazz, impressive bloody mary bar (extra charge), sushi selection, and of course, the view, are all amazing. Not to mention, being able to go back and watch the fireworks from the roof of The Contemporary later that night. I know it's not a cheap date, but it really is a fun, delicious and memorable experience. On our last trip, we actually booked our California Grill brunch reservation before we even had a room, if that tells you anything :)
